I have a question about the endings of adjectives. I know that in Russian there are 4 main spelling rules and according to one of them you can't write ы after к, г, х, ж, ш, ч, щ That's why you have to say русский and not русскый etc. But what about words like последний, why do they finish with ий? The letter н doesn't belong to those exceptional letters.
